Abstract

Introduction- Mucormycosis is a lethal intrusive opportunistic fungal infection with increased morbidity and mortality. Its most common form is Rhino-Orbital-Cerebral Mucormycosis (ROCM). It has been described more in immunosuppressed people and currently in patients with recent history of/ concomitant Covid-19 infection. Magnetic Resonance Imaging (MRI) has been used to delineate extent of infection and spread and preoperative planning. MRI shows varied T1 and T2 signal intensity lesions with nonenhancement in necrosed tissues and extension of infection into adjacent structures. This prospective study aimed at delineating the spectrum of MRI findings in ROCM patients. Methods and results- A prospective study of 31 patients with ROCM was done in Department of Radiology, Superspeciality hospital, Gajra Raja Medical College, Gwalior in May and June 2021 during second wave of COVID-19 pandemic. We found that 64.5% patients in study group had previously / recently diagnosed diabetes mellitus and 77.4% cases had recently treated or concomitant COVID-19 infection. All the patients had sinonasal involvement at the time of imaging. The other areas of involvement were orbit and its contents, some of adjacent soft tissues, cavernous sinus and cerebral parenchyma, hard palate and cavernous ICA in order of frequency. Conclusion- ROCM is a grave infection which readily causes perivascular, perineural and soft tissue infiltration within a short span of time, hence most of the patients in this study had extension beyond the sinuses at the time of imaging. MRI is an essential tool for early identification of extrasinus extension of disease, detection of intracranial and vascular complications and presurgical planning.
